2013-11-14 106 views
0

我花了整整一天的時間嘗試將499MB .SQL magento數據庫備份文件恢復到新服務器。我試圖導入到另一臺PC離線,但即時獲取相同的錯誤Unknown command '\9' and '\a',IM試圖恢復.SQL文件使用以下命令 - mysql -u -p databasename < backup.sql導入並恢復500MB Magento SQL數據庫備份文件到新服務器

我已經嘗試Bigdump腳本,但沒有成功。數據庫文件太大,甚至無法在我的電腦上打開。

有沒有其他方法可以將這種大小的數據庫備份文件還原到新服務器中?幫助將不勝感激!

更新:奇怪的字符出現在打開的.SQL備份文件。 strange characters in .sql file

在此先感謝

回答

0

確保字符集的數據庫匹配。例如:mysql --default-character-set=utf8 database < databasedump.sql

+0

我也這樣做了,我設法打開記事本++中的.SQL文件,錯誤發生的行號有一些奇怪的字符,我不知道這些內容來自哪裏。是否因爲我沒有正確備份數據庫?我通過PHPMYADMIN備份數據庫。 – Allroundstart

+0

數據庫中是否有二進制斑點?如果是這樣,你可能想用--​​hex-blob選項來嘗試轉儲數據庫。 – VogonPoetLaureate

+0

好的,我必須嘗試這個選項,Phpmyadmin有選項可以在備份過程中選擇十六進制符號的二進制列 – Allroundstart

相關問題